Anyway, Sendo licensed some while ago the Nokia series 60 platform designed for one-handed devices. It mandates 2 soft keys, the screen resolution (176x208 if I remember), and the 5-way joystick, as far as I know. It runs Symbian 6.1.
Now, for what comes to the UI it's up to the licensee to design its own.

Back to the lawsuit: Sendo accuse Microsoft of stealing some of Sendo's own intellectual property that Sendo use in its mobile devices. In fact Sendo claim that some of their ideas are being illegally used by Microsoft in some other mobile devices being developped by other manufacturers
